Take Up The Challenge
Foreign final for free to enter teams of four league.
The Sensas Challenge is once again running a qualifying league in the North of England.
Headed up by match organisers Lee Kerry and Tom Scholey, the league has been set up to ensure a series of Saturday matches are available for those wanting to fish natural baits, keeping bites coming all through the winter.
“We wanted to run a league that stacked the odds in favour of anglers getting plenty of bites. Winter is always
unpredictable, but the two venues we have chosen in Hayfield and the Stainforth & Keadby mean that anglers should get a good days fishing, as well as a good match!”
“This year we will be basing the league around smaller teams of four and entry to the league is free! The idea is to encourage teams to take part in the league, especially younger anglers who may be put off by high costs” commented Lee.
Pools per match will be £20, with five peg section payouts to ensure plenty of anglers walk away with some winnings.
The top three teams will automatically qualify for the UK Sensas Challenge final, where Britain’s top teams compete for a place in the European grand final.
Dates:
16th Nov Hayfield
23rd Nov Hayfield
14th Dec Hayfield
25th Jan Stainforth and Keaby Canal (Thorne)
22nd Feb Stainforth and Keaby Canal (Thorne)
With the addition of the league to the calendar, there are now three leagues running in the Midlands and North, including the Thorne Teams Of Three, and Matrix Van Den Eydne Teams Of Six League, none of which clash, and all of which hold promise of a great winters fishing.
